A unit scale is to be prepared whose length does not change with temperature and remains \(20\,cm\), using a bimetallic strip made of brass and iron each of different length. The length of both components would change in such a way that difference between their lengths remains constant. If length of brass is \(40\,cm\) and length of iron will be\(...cm\) \(\left(\alpha_{\text {iron }}=1.2 \times 10^{-5} K ^{-1}\right.\) and \(\left.\alpha_{\text {brass }}=1.8 \times 10^{-5} K ^{-1}\right)\).
- A \(59\)
- B \(6\)
- C \(60\)
- D \(600\)
Answer & Solution
Correct Answer
(C) \(60\)
Step-by-step Solution
Detailed explanation
\(\ell_{ B }\left(1+\alpha_{ B } \Delta T \right)-\ell_{ i }\left(1+\alpha_{ i } \Delta T \right)=\ell_{ B }-\ell_{ i }\) \(\alpha_{ B } \ell_{ B }=\ell_{ i } \alpha_{ i }\) \(1.8 \times 10^{-5} \times 40=\ell_{ i } \times 1.2 \times 10^{-5}\)…
